Bass Cannon is a song by British dubstep and brostep producer Flux Pavilion . It was first published on March 11, 2011.

reception

Bass Cannon gained notoriety when the title was played on the Chris Moyles Show by Chris Moyles on the BBC . Bass Cannon was also published and promoted on the UKFDubstep channel on YouTube , where the post has received over 21,900,000 clicks so far (as of June 4, 2016). Bass Cannon was released on the Circus Records label and reached number 56 on the UK charts, where he stayed for six weeks.

The title gained further notoriety through the "Orbital Bass Cannon Mod" for the game Garry's Mod or Trouble in Terrorist Town. The mod adds a weapon with a laser sight to the game. When it is fired, the title is played and a laser beam coming from the sky is generated, which creates a pressure wave after hitting the ground. Any players who are nearby will be thrown through the air or killed.
